About This Book

This book provides an overview of industrial and organizational psychology principles.

It explores how psychological concepts apply to workplace environments and employee behavior.

The text covers key topics relevant to understanding organizations and their dynamics.

Readers gain foundational knowledge useful for both students and professionals.
